Transaction 2893bbae02d94f452cc1331798b6ab86d5660d76a704948586be65c0e283a8cb

1 Input
2 Outputs
  • 2893bbae02d94f452cc1331798b6ab86d5660d76a704948586be65c0e283a8cb:0
  • value  17571295
    address  1688TjXMyTjQaNNj6uxyKDYp4vn3vg27LM
  • 2893bbae02d94f452cc1331798b6ab86d5660d76a704948586be65c0e283a8cb:1
  • value  81181395
    address  1Ky21X1EdVQLCHy63GDWDNys5TMRS7VCyk